DOES THE STORE ON COCKRAN BLVD HAVE CATS AND PUPPIES?
Address: 19530 Cochran Blvd, Port Charlotte, FL 33948, USA
David Zucco | May 21, 2022
Not that I saw.
They had lizards and fish 🐟
Michelle Crain (Belle) | May 21, 2022
Yes. I bought a kitten there yesterday named Silly!! he's fantastic!!
John Jovanovich | May 21, 2022
No
Thanks! Your answer is awaiting moderation.